Matt Eskandari's "Trauma Center" firmly plants itself within the landscape of geriatric action thrillers that have become a staple for Bruce Willis in recent years. This film makes no pretense of reinventing the confined space thriller; instead, it dutifully adheres to established genre conventions. Cinematographically, the execution is functional rather than inspired, failing to craft a truly palpable sense of claustrophobic tension or visual dynamism. Pacing often feels uneven, relying heavily on predictable jump scares and generic chase sequences that dilute any potential for genuine suspense.
Nicky Whelan's performance as Madison Taylor emerges as a rare highlight, injecting a much-needed vulnerability and grit into her character's desperate struggle for survival. Bruce Willis, despite his marquee billing, delivers a rather muted presence, performing his role with minimal engagement, a stark contrast to his iconic action persona. Ultimately, "Trauma Center" is a quintessential direct-to-video B-movie, offering little in the way of narrative depth or memorable cinematic moments. It exists as a straightforward, albeit unremarkable, addition to the subgenre of hospital-set survival films, appealing primarily to those seeking undemanding escapism rather than profound cinematic achievement.
